    I know, I know. It's a chain, and a US chain at that. But a Chipotle fan is a Chipotle fan, and I'm grateful that I can get my fix of their cilantro-lime rice in the UK. This branch in particular has been great. The space isn't the best and quite tiny, but there is enough space between the top, bottom, and outside seating areas. When I had an issue with a piece of meat accidentally finding its way into my veg burrito, they rectified it right away and quite noticeably their staff are very careful with scooping. I've tried other branches that have more stale ingredients and not as friendly of staff. This one has very nice staff every time I go, and it actually helps in creating a comfortable, enjoyable atmosphere. My go-to Chipotle branch!

    A burrito is a bit like sex, even when it's bad it's still good. Thankfully though the burritos at Chipotle are like good sex. My burrito sampling passion has taken me to many bits of the world I would otherwise have never ventured into, so when I saw the reviews for this place which by comparison is on my doorstep I had to stop by and see if I should believe the hype. The creation of your burrito goodness follows the standard protocol of moving along the counter selecting ingredients for your server to add as you go. Despite always watching like a hawk I've never spotted where they slip in the burrito magic but you can rest assured that they are adding some here at Chipotle. Perhaps it is baked into the tortilla? Anyway, I digress. The big make or break aspect of a burrito for me is the meat. We had a carnitas burrito and a chicken one and the meat in both was great. The pulled pork was tender and juicy and the chicken came in nice chunks which had been marinated in manna from heaven. The other ingredients were good too, with all the flavours coming through. There are 3 salsa options and I chose hot, which didn't really live up to my expectation. I like hot salsa to create a sensation similar to shovelling plasma from the surface of the sun into my mouth, but no such luck here. I do have a bit of an asbestos mouth though so your mileage may vary. Bottom line is that it may be considered a little pricey, but it's still top notch fast food. It's not as good as you will find in the Mission District, but the tube doesn't run to San Francisco and you wouldn't have enough on your oyster card even if it did. Burrito aficionados should stop by, you won't be disappointed.

    I can't believe I haven't reviewed this Chipotle yet! It is quite simply my favourite place to get fast food in the city. I first fell in love with Chipotle when I was on a road trip in America and we stopped in at a service station. I'd had a few too many unhealthy fast food lunches by that point and fancied something a bit lighter; a Chipotle salad bowl seemed the perfect option. It blew my mind, and when I moved to London and one opened just down the road from my work I was ecstatic! I always get the chicken salad bowl with LOADS of veg and of course guacamole, it is absolutely delicious. If I'm having a bad day at work and want something to cheer me up I will go to Chipotle on my lunch break. It works in the same way as a cup of tea for me, making everything just a tiny bit better.

    After having a burrito I usually have a (known among my friends) "burrito baby". Y'know, the…read morepost-work paunch that doesn't love work pants that keeps happening because YOU CAN'T GET ENOUGH BURRITOS? Yeah. Totally worth it. Like Chris R (hey, Chris R!) I also love - not so secretly - Exmouth Market. And I love their weekday food stall set-up where you can get a quick fix of Indian plates, or thick-cut beef sandwiches or...ACTUALLYIDON'TKNOWBECAUSEIALWAYSGETBURRITOS. Freebird Burritos are great. The staff is great (point 1), and they wrap their burritos like pros (point 2). Pork, beef, chicken and vegetarian burritos are options, as are fajitas and the "naked" burritos which basically shoves all the key burrito gear into a box without a tortilla. I'm not a big meat-eater, but the meat here is great...slow-cooked, no gristle, perfect bite-sizes, mega-tender. I always get an extra side of guac (60p) because it's a rule that avocado makes everything better. In my ideal world I'd add some more kick to it but, hey, that's being extremely picky. One burrito (6 pounds-ish, depending on your modifications) is more than enough for a hearty lunch. Which means I've never tested their chips or salsa or other things (but, note, they exist as options!). Yelp note: my new "secret sauce" is half HOT sauce half mild pico-de-gallo-style sauce. End result? A delicious medium heat. Y'welcome.
